This Lexus is designed and engineered for suburban family life.

The 2026 Lexus TX is a three-row luxury SUV with nearly as much room inside as a Lincoln Navigator. It's based on the Toyota Grand Highlander, and available as the TX 350 (turbocharged gas), the TX 500h (turbo hybrid), and the TX 550h+ (V6 plug-in hybrid). Changes for the 2026 model year are minor, and include expanded availability of Matador Red paint and a standard panoramic sunroof in the TX plug-in hybrid.

Verdict: We liked the TX 550h+ but the controls are infuriating and the value equation is questionable.
